        Nice to see your mail, I know your question is related to basic requirement in M3. Based on my experiance in Movex & M3 the options are different depending upon the program you are using. The standard options in Movex & M3 are as follows:

        Option Description
        1 Create
        2 Modify
        3 Copy
        4 Delete
        5 Display

        Rest of options will be available depending upon the program you are using.

        There is no such document available about the Movex & M3 options.

          Yeah, you can upload budget using .csv file from program BUS100/E (Import Budget) to BUS101/B1 (Blank Budget Created for import) to BUS150/E (Import transfer Template) there you will find doc name (i.e .csv file for budget upload) Folder name (i.e folder path where you have save your .csv file)

                  Thank you.  Importing from a .csv seems to work except for some reason it is taking the first digit in my account number and duplicating it 4 times.  My account number 81500 imports as 88888150 and 76700 imports as 77777670.  This is my first field.  Has anyone else run into this issue?

                  UPDATE:  I've found if I add a field in front with '0000' in it, the rest loads ok.  My other problem is...I need to load a value for each period, I don't want to use a curve. I've tried adding BCBUPE as a field as the first column or the last column of my load but it doesn't work.  Help?
